The Q-value of this reaction is given by: Q = [ma + mA - (mb + mB)]c2 which is the same as the excess kinetic energy of the final products: Q = Tfinal - Tinitial = Tb + TB - (Ta + TA) For reactions in which there is an increase in the kinetic energy of the products, Q is positive. don't miss the 2 practice problems at the end of the video.
